Soy Marinated Pepper-crusted Salmon

Total Time: 2 hrs 14 mins Preparation Time: 2 hrs Cook Time: 14 mins

Ingredients

  • Servings: 4
  • 1/3 cup soy sauce
  • 1/4 cup brown sugar
  • 1 teaspoon sesame oil
  • 2 garlic cloves, crushed
  • 4 (6 ounce) salmon fillets, skin removed
  • fresh coarse ground black pepper
  • 1 tablespoon olive oil

Recipe

  • 1 combine soy sauce, sugar, sesame and garlic in a heavy-duty zip-top plastic bag. add salmon, seal bag and turn to coat salmon well. refrigerate at least 2 hours and up to 8 hours.
  • 2 remove salmon from marinade (discard marinade or save some for drizzling on salmon while cooking). coat fillet side of salmon with very coarsely ground black pepper.
  • 3 heat oil in a sauté pan over medium heat. place salmon skin-side up in pan and sauté about 7 minutes. flip and sauté other side about 7 minutes, until fish flakes with a fork.
